Company Description - Valterra Platinum, formerly Anglo American Platinum, is a leading primary producer of platinum group metals (PGMs), with integrated mining, smelting, and refining operations in South Africa and Zimbabwe, marketing the metal we produce globally. Following our demerger from Anglo American plc, Valterra Platinum is now an independent, publicly listed company with a primary and secondary listing on the Johannesburg and London stock exchanges respectively.

This role is based at 144 Oxford Road, Melrose.

The role will require regular travel and work at the Valterra site laboratories located in Polokwane, Rustenburg and Zimbabwe.

Responsibilities
  • Provide technical support to Valterra Platinum sites by implementing advanced analytical solutions that improve quality, turnaround times, and processing costs. The role focuses on applying expertise in analytical chemistry to optimise laboratory operations and support continuous improvement initiatives.
